In response to instant query in reference to your earlier query, it is reiterated that according to Section 92(1) of the West Bengal Co-operative Societies Act, 2006, any allotment (including re-allotment) of a plot of land or a house or apartment in a building made by a Co-operative housing society to its member in accordance with its by-laws shall entitle such member to hold such plot of land, house or apartment, as the case may be, with such title or interest as may be granted under the prescribed conditions, and, subject to the provisions of sub-section (1) of section 61 an instrument of transfer in accordance with the provisions of Transfer of Property Act, 1882 (4 of 1882) and the Registration Act, 1908 (16 of 1908), shall be the conclusive evidence of such title or interest in favour of such member. As per Sub-Section 2 of Section 92, a member of a Co-operative housing society shall not be entitled to any title or interest in any plot of land or house or apartment in a building until he has made such payment as may be prescribed towards the cost of such plot or land or construction of such house or apartment or both, as the case may be, to the Co-operative housing society. Further, attention is invited to Rule 131(3)(a) (iv) of the West Bengal Co-operative Societies Rules, 2011, that states that the transferee formally applies for membership of the society with requisite documents like as the copy of bipartite agreement of the proposed deal of transfer and a declaration to the effect in the form of an Affidavit that he/she /they will submit a certified copy of the registered sale deed to the society as required for admission as a member of the society in compliance of the Section 87(2) of the Act. So, subject to compliance with the statutory provisions of the Act and Rules, if a tripartite arrangement is executed between the parties that may be deemed legally valid. Therefore, first ensure whether all the mandates of the Act and Rules are complied with before the deal. Hope the matter stands clarified.
